Timing Belt Removal Note

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2002 Mazda 626.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
CAUTION:
  • When removing the bolt, hold the tensioner so that the bolt holes are aligned. Otherwise the threads can be damaged.
CAUTION:
  • Forcefully twisting the belt, turning it inside out, bending it, or allowing oil or grease on it will damage the belt and shorten its life.
NOTE:
  • Mark the timing belt rotating direction on the belt for proper reinstallation.
